The Bold Leap: From Corporate to Content Creation

In a world driven by financial security and societal expectations, Sanya Batra's story serves as a powerful reminder that sometimes, the scariest decisions can lead to the most fulfilling paths. Batra's journey from a high-paying corporate job to becoming a content creator is not just a tale of courage but also a reflection of the changing career landscapes and the pursuit of personal fulfillment.

The Fear of the Unknown

Batra's decision to leave a ₹50 lakh per annum job is not one to be taken lightly. It's a move that many would consider risky, even reckless. The fear of uncertainty is a powerful force, and it's no surprise that Batra, like many others, questioned her choice. The pressure to conform to societal norms, to prioritize financial stability, is immense. What makes this particularly fascinating is the internal battle she describes—the voice of doubt and the voice of ambition. It's a struggle many of us can relate to when contemplating a significant career shift.

Personally, I find it intriguing that despite the apparent 'perfection' of her corporate role, Batra felt compelled to explore a different path. This raises a deeper question about what truly defines a 'good' career choice. Is it solely about financial success and stability, or are there other factors at play?

Redefining Career Paths

Batra's transition highlights the evolving nature of careers in the modern era. Content creation, once considered a hobby or a side gig, is now a legitimate and lucrative career path. It's a testament to the power of the internet and the changing dynamics of the job market. What many people don't realize is that the traditional career ladder is being reshaped. The rise of social media and online platforms has opened doors for individuals to monetize their passions and skills in ways previously unimaginable.

However, this shift also brings challenges. The lack of a clear roadmap and financial security can be daunting. Starting from scratch requires immense courage and resilience. Batra's experience of questioning her decision during slow months is a common hurdle for anyone venturing into uncharted territories. It's a testament to her determination that she persisted, slowly building her new career.
